Resilience isn’t just a personal trait, it’s both an individual and organisational strength. Personal resilience helps people navigate daily pressures; organisational resilience ensures teams have the systems, culture, and confidence to support each other through challenging times.
Our training programmes are evidence-based and designed to strengthen both personal and organisational resilience to supporting workplace communities where everyone thrives. These include:
REACTMH®: a brief, research-informed intervention that empowers staff to have timely, compassionate conversations about mental health.
StRaW® (Sustaining Resilience at Work): trains peer supporters to identify, assess, and manage occupational stress.
Bespoke mental health in the workplace workshops for all staff and/or for leaders: provide foundations for workplace-wide mental health literacy and enables colleagues to help others in psychological distress while en¬couraging self-awareness and resilience building.
